Now this week’s weather, it is going to be a very interesting week.

Today not a lot of excitement, just a calm day and likely the only calm day of the week.

Tuesday the wild weather begins. The next is a very cold system that arrives with 2 punches. first is the wind, and it will be wild. 35 to 45 miles an hour Tuesday night. 65 to 70 miles an hour over Ventura and LA.

Winds die sometime on Wednesday and then we welcome the bitterly cold weather. It will be 10 to 20 degrees below normal. The forecast shows a 40% chance of snow on the grapevine and showering anywhere…. still some wind and highs will only get into the 50s.

Thursday through Sunday the weather really becomes interesting. snow levels look to drop to 1000 to 1500 feet. That means snow almost anywhere.

The new twist to the forecast is the low-pressure system is now looking to be over the water. This will or can substantially increase the chances of lots of rain.

If this scenario continues, we are looking at rain through the weekend and in the amount of 2 to 5 inches. Yes, that’s quite a storm. This is still a little early to break out the snow gear, but we will need to watch if the models continue to follow this pathway.

In the meantime, calm today, with lots of wind Tuesday and Tuesday night, followed by moderate wind and showers Wednesday. after that STAY TUNED …

It might get really interesting
